Which Career Path Offers Better Opportunities: SAP MM Consultant or Power BI Analyst

Choosing the right career path is crucial, especially in the tech industry where new tools and technologies are constantly emerging. Two popular paths are the SAP MM Consultant and the Power BI Analyst. Having spent 10 years in the SAP world as an SD/MM consultant and then transitioning into the Power BI world, I can attest to the significant shifts that have occurred in this landscape.

Trends in the SAP and Power BI Industries

Companies are now moving away from bloated SAP deployments that run over time and go over budget. The concept of multi-million dollar deployments and brownfield jobs is becoming a thing of the past. The extenuating circumstances that led to this change can be seen in the extension of support for SAP ECC6 from 2025 to 2027. Originally, SAP would set a clear end date for a particular version, forcing users to upgrade and spend additional money. However, users resisted these changes, leading SAP to extend support for these systems or risk displeasing hundreds of CEOs.

The Shift in Client Preferences

One of my clients, for example, was in need of a reporting solution outside of SAP. After carefully considering what SAP had to offer, the client became fed up with continuously investing in subpar SAP offerings. They opted instead for Power BI, demonstrating a trend towards repurposing existing investments and seeking alternatives.

Due to Microsoft's Marketing Strategy

Power BI's easy deployment and relatively low cost, along with its seamless integration with Microsoft 365, has made it a compelling choice. Microsoft's marketing prowess has played a significant role in the rise of Power BI. While the exact financial implications of moving to S/4 HANA are uncertain, the trend is leaning towards a shift away from SAP-centric solutions to more flexible and cost-effective alternatives like Power BI. This strategy has made Power BI the go-to solution for many businesses.

Which Company Has the Better Outlook?

Given the current landscape, it is clear that companies are increasingly looking for solutions that offer greater flexibility and cost-effectiveness. The extension of support for SAP ECC6, coupled with clients preferring Power BI, indicates a shift in the market dynamics. This shift suggests that Microsoft as a company, especially through its Power BI division, is better positioned for growth and greater career opportunities.

Conclusion

In conclusion, while both SAP MM Consultant and Power BI Analyst careers present valuable opportunities, the current market trends suggest that Power BI Analyst roles offer better career prospects. This is due to the evolving needs of businesses seeking flexible, cost-effective, and easy-to-implement solutions. If you are looking to capitalize on these trends, a career in Power BI may provide more opportunities for growth and advancement.
